A transponder key, also known as a type key that transmits a radio signal and has a microchip embedded into it is a kind. The chip is programmed with an unique serial number that corresponds to the vehicle's digital serial number. This will stop duplicate keys from being made and will also prevent people from hot wiring your car with a fake key. Before transponder keys were invented it was quite easy for thieves to gain entry into vehicles by forcing the ignition switch, and then stealing keys. It could also be used to wire the car to turn it on without having a key. Today, however automobiles have transponder keys. Modern vehicles make use of this technology to guard against theft. A smart key is a small electronic device that contains transponder chips. These chips allow the key to unlock your car and also turn on the engine. It can also be used for other functions like turning off the alarm or remotely starting the vehicle. This is a highly sophisticated piece of technology that Mercedes has a long time of experience in making. It's very difficult to reprogram the smart key by yourself therefore you'll need to go to a dealership or an auto locksmith that has the technical knowledge to accomplish it.
